#3d5b90 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3d5b90 is composed of 23.9% red, 35.7% green and 56.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 57.6% cyan, 36.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 43.5% black. It has a hue angle of 218.3 degrees, a saturation of 40.5% and a lightness of 40.2%. #3d5b90 color hex could be obtained by blending #7ab6ff with #000021.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

Shades and Tints of #3d5b90

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030406 is the darkest color, while #f7f9f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#3d5b90

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#646669 is the less saturated color, while #064cc7 is the most saturated one.
